Job description

Secondement / temporary position - Crypto platform -  Legal - Europe Litigation team

Start date: asap

End date : ideally end of September 2023, but maybe before that depending on when we can hire for a permanent position

Location: possibility to work in our London office, but may be 100% remote

 

Common law qualified litigation counsel - min 3 PQE

  • Reporting to the Litigation Lead - Europe, be the main point of contact and counsel for ongoing litigations and arbitrations and enforcement procedures in the UK, Ireland and common law jurisdictions.
  • When needed, provide additional support to other European jurisdictions, through external counsels if necessary.
  • Manage legal efforts in response to contentious inquiries, including managing pre-litigious and regulatory matters, encountered by the company and internal stakeholders.
  • Answer pre litigation claims from clients, including on smaller issues as they arise.
  • Take charge of external communication with external counsels and negotiating with the opposition.
  • Provide proactive, in-depth, commercially sensible legal advice to all stakeholders.
  • Support in the development and implementation of legal strategy to reduce the risk of disputes while balancing against the organisation's overall business strategy.
  • Be responsible for drafting and reviewing court, arbitration documents, liaison and settlement agreements.
  • Partner with cross-functional and regional teams and provide support on legal matters of varying complexity, sensitivity, and tangibility.
  • Provide legal business partner training and counsel non-legal associates to enable stronger legal acumen across the company.
  • Take prudent risks within the context of the overall business, and advise and implement solutions to address issues identified.
  • Provide administrative support to manage billing, legal contracts, corporate documents and other documentation.
  • General overall support to the legal team.
  • Position may be 100% remote.

 

Profile:

  • Common law Qualified lawyer (UK or Ireland) with strong dispute resolution background
  • Exposure to the financial, banking or crypto sector is a must.
  • Experience with handling regulatory inquiries, requests for information and investigations a plus.
  • Interest in the cryptocurrency industry and its development.
  • Proactive and self starter. Able to handle stress, have higher tolerance to dynamism and can move fast.
  • Ability to work independently and report matters efficiently.
  • Possesses solid legal technical expertise as well as sound business and people judgment sense.
  • Hands on at work and can be independent in managing complex projects, equally can handle smaller claims.
  • Attention focused and rigorous. Excellent legal drafting and interpretation skills.
  • Although the main scope of the role would be common law jurisdictions, a dual qualification, or a native speaker of French, Italian, Spanish, or Russian would be useful to support the rest of the European litigation team.
